Incase anyone cares, I got the HP 990Cse Professional Series printer working with the IBM OMNI printer driver download from Hobbes. It was FAR FAR FAR more easy to install on my OS/2 than on my Windows box! I never installed a printer on OS/2 before, and it was a simple as finding the Template for a printer, and I right clicked, said INSTALL, pointed it to the OMNI director, choose the 990C and pressed OK. That was IT!
I'm so very impressed! Apparently I could have just dragged the 990C driver to the desktop and that would have worked as well... easier still!

All I can say is that I am *VERY* impressed with the quality of the print out... I would say easily as good as the Windows printout, if not better. I still have to pick up some photo paper and compare that against what Windows did on photo paper, but plain paper printing is great.
(Now, I may be bias, but I do think the OS/2 print looked better than the Windows print.)

The driver even includes alot of features as well...

- Tray Selection :
Upper Tray - Letter - Plain Paper
Upper Tray - Letter - HP Premium InkJet Paper
Upper Tray - Letter - HP Premium Photo Paper
Upper Tray - Letter - Transparency
Upper Tray - A4 - Plain Paper
Upper Tray - A4 - HP Premium InkJet Paper
Upper Tray - A4 - HP Premium Photo Paper
Upper Tray - A4 - Transparency
Upper Tray - A5 - Plain Paper
Upper Tray - B5 - Plain Paper

- Print Quality :
Normal, Draft, Presentation

- Print Mode :
Black Only, Grey Scale, 24 Bit Black and Color

- Duplex Options : *** YES, it ACTUALLY Supports DUPLEX ***
1 Sided, 2 Sided Flip, 2 Sided Book

- Misc :
Colliate, Mirror Image, Form Feed Control, Monochrome Adjustments (darkness/gain), Monochrome Colors (Foreground/Background), N-up Printing (multiple pages per sheet), and some Booklet options...

So it is a VERY complete driver... I was quite surprised with the quality of it. Fast printing too. I could include some screen captures if you wanted of the driver setup pages, but they may seem anti-climatic...

I just found that the driver for the HP 995c ( same driver?) also works for the HP 1200d. I was very dissappointed when the 1200 driver didn't do duplex and was almost resigned to booting winx when I wanted to do two-sided printing but the HP995c driver works great. Better than the 1200 driver maybe in that it offers a presentation option where the 1200 only offers normal as top print job!
